Obstetric events leading to anal sphincter damage

TL;DR: Instrumental delivery and a second stage of labor prolonged by epidural analgesia are the obstetric factors that pose the greatest risk of injury to the anal sphincter mechanism in primiparous vaginal delivery.

Enteric bacteriology, absorption, morphology and emptying after ileal pouch–anal anastomosis

TL;DR: Junal bacterial overgrowth after ileal pouch–anal anastomosis for ulcerative colitis was associated with an increased stool output, azotorrhoea, and a poor clinical result.
